UNLUCKY HUSBANDS (FUNNY STORY)

Two women friends met after many years. “Tell me”, said one, “What happened to your son?”

My son, the poor lad!” sighed the mother.

“What an unfortunate marriage he had to a girl who won’t do a single work in the house. All she does is sleep and loaf and read in the bed.

The poor boy even brings her breakfast to bed, would you believe it.

“That’s really awful” said the friend. “And what about your daughter?”

Ah, she’s the lucky one! She married an angel. He won’t let her do anything in the house.

And every morning he brings her breakfast to bed.

All she does is sleep as long as she wants and relax for the whole day.”
